Checking out

Rebuilding
Initialize vcpkg
.\setup.ps1
Rebuild all libraries once vcpkg initialisation is done, otherwise for example building botan will fail. The batch file will build both Debug and Release in 64 bit.
Buildlibraries.bat
in BuildLibraries.bat this line is invalid
call Libraries\Botan\build.bat
Rebuild configuration
This runs build Julia DLL's are not there
Building Julia
Julia is not in vcpkg, it is a git submodule
Access to Julia DLL's such as LibJulia.dll is through the environment path, so when this is not set correctly, you will get missing DLL error. This can happen when testing installers and removing these without updating the PATH
Action points
Merge states into main
Currently we have
V5.0main : Philips branch : fixes for Philips/Nasa/Cambridge
V5.0git : States : big overhaul of HSM and observer pattern
CTrack.rebuild : current main, we need to merge into this
Philips
States
And then rebuild the fucking thing
Add Julia GIT as GIT submodule to CTrack
Check stack reporting in LOG files
Create updated BuildJulia.bat
- Should handel installing Mingw if not installed
- Must rebuild CJM.dll module as well
Add tracy support through UISettings.json file so that invididual things can be enabled
- Can we have seperate tracy files for ui, engine , proxies ?
- Can we combine these when analyzing
Tickets
Philips
- Label swap
- Freeze
Nasa
- 6DOF ident for <3 markers
Cambridge University
- Marker order
- Bug with CDaq
Ferrari
- Wing test